Only An Octave Apart – Wilton’s Music Hall

It might sound like an unlikely coupling, a world-famous opera singer and a cabaret legend described as the “the best cabaret artist of [their] generation", but Anthony Roth Costanzo and Justin Vivian Bond really do bring the magic to the stage in their two-person show ‘Only An Octave Apart’, which is currently playing at Wilton’s Music Hall. ‘Only An Octave Apart’ is a juxtaposition of styles in every way possible, vocally, stylistically, and creatively, the pair (with direction by Zack Winokur) have created a fluid and yet genuinely sincere 90-minute musical extravaganza that is truly charming, and that burrows deep to warm the soul. Wilton’s Music Hall announce exciting and ambitious autumn season

Today Wilton’s Music Hall announces a magnificent Autumn season for August-December 2022, with an impressive array of world-class theatre, music, comedy and opera in collaboration with a variety of distinguished production companies and talent. London’s most festive venue is thrilled to present the world premiere of The Wind in the Willows Wilton’s [24th November – 31st December] for its Christmas spectacular. This brand-new adaptation written by Piers Torday (The Last Wild series), is based on Kenneth Grahame’s much loved The Wind in the Willows and set in modern-day London.
